Ingredients
Scale
- 2 large sweet potatoes (about 1.5 lbs)
- 1 tablespoon cornstarch
- 1 tablespoon olive oil
- 1/2 teaspoon kosher salt
- 1/4 teaspoon black pepper
- Optional: paprika, garlic powder, or cinnamon for seasoning
Instructions
- Preheat oven to 450°F (230°C) and line two baking sheets with parchment paper.
- Peel sweet potatoes and cut into 1/4-inch thick uniform fries.
- Toss fries in a bowl with cornstarch until evenly coated.
- Add olive oil, salt, and any desired seasonings; toss again to coat.
- Arrange in a single layer on baking sheets, ensuring space between each fry.
- Bake for 12 minutes, flip, then bake 8–10 more minutes until golden and crisp.
- Let cool 2–3 minutes before serving—this final step ensures maximum crispness!
Notes
- Dry the sweet potatoes thoroughly before coating with cornstarch for best results.
- For extra crispiness, soak cut fries in cold water for 15 minutes, then pat extremely dry.
- Cornstarch is key—it draws out moisture and creates a crisp crust.
